Step 4 — ParcelPing webhook signing key. Gather at least two custodians from the Delivery Platform crew before touching the Brennox HSM. Generate the webhook signing pair, export the public half to the partner portal, and seal the private half in the ceremony envelope. Don't skip the witness signature, even if it feels like overkill. Once the envelope is sealed, record the recovery phrase shown below.

strongbox words: ulamir-ulaix

# Service Accounts: String Extraction

The `extract-i18n` script pulls translatable strings from all Bramblewick repos and pushes them to the Glossa service. It runs under the `i18n-extractor` service account. Do not run it under your personal account; Glossa rate-limits individual users aggressively. The account has write access to the staging catalog only. Set the token in your shell before invoking the script. The current staging token is below.

API key for kahap-kafog: zpat15_6qzxZ7YR8aDwjmp

# Break-Glass: CompactKite Log Compaction

Hey reviewer — if compaction on the Ferrow message queue wedges and on-call can't reach the admin plane, break-glass applies. Grab the emergency operator role, pause compaction on the stuck partition, and file an incident note within an hour. Unsealing the emergency credential bundle requires the recovery passphrase shown directly below.

unlock words, kajog-bahif: wendor-praael-ralys-julvan-kasath-kelys-wenmir-wenius-julax

Quick heads-up on Pinwheel UI versioning: we cut a minor release every sprint, and anything touching component props needs a changeset file in the PR. No changeset, no merge — the bot will nag you. Majors are rare and go through the design council first. The full policy, with examples of what counts as breaking, lives on the internal page below.

wiki page, bahip-yahip: https://grafana.qirvanlabs.corp/browse/display/projects/cc3a1b9dbfc9